Bureau of Indian Standards notified new standards for E22, E25, E27, and E30 ethanol-blended petrol fuels under IS 19850:2026.
E30 fuel contains 30% ethanol blended with petrol, and India aims to achieve 30% ethanol blending by 2030 under the National Policy on Biofuels, 2018.
BIS also released IS 18698:2026 standards for Dimethyl Ether (DME) blended Liquefied Petroleum Gas (LPG), replacing the 2024 standard.
Dimethyl Ether (DME) is a clean-burning synthetic fuel used as an alternative to LPG, and China accounts for nearly 90% of global DME production capacity.
BIS develops standards for petrol, biofuels, hydrogen, biodiesel, and green fuels to ensure fuel quality, safety, and reduced environmental impact.
